In plants light energy from the sunlight is converted to chemical energy which is used up in the photosynthesis reaction.
carbondioxide + water in the presence of sunlight reacts to form glucose and oxygen.
6CO2 + 6H20 --------sunlight-------- C6H12O6 + 6O2
(light energy converted to chemical energy)

Photosynthesis is the process of converting light energy to chemical energy and storing it in the bonds of sugar. The Calvin cycle is the set of chemical reactions that take place in chloroplasts during photosynthesis. The cycle is light-independent because it takes place after the energy has been captured from sunlight.
